What it is: Frontline Fall QAN75-US is an anchorage connector designed to create or extend a secure tie-off point as part of a complete fall protection system.

Best for: Construction; maintenance; elevated work; fall protection programs.

Ideal for crews that need reliable tie-off components and clear compliance information for jobsite use.

Not for: Not for overhead lifting or towing; not a substitute for training and a complete fall protection plan; always verify compatibility, inspection intervals, and local compliance requirements.

Key details:

  • Weight capacity: Up to 350 lb
  • Standards: OSHA; Z359.1; Z359.4; Z359.18

Key features:

  • The Quadpod is easily set-up in just a matter of seconds, no tools required and can be done by one person
  • System is collapsible and each leg is independently adjustable to compensate for uneven terrain
  • The removable boom rotates 360 and locks in any position allowing easy positioning over confined space entry
  • Quadpod and davit components can be used interchangeably
  • The system is made out of durable aluminum and powder coated steel and the boom is powder coated steel
  • Ideal for situations where the use of a tripod is impractical
